排序
Python處理圖像時如何實現降噪?opencv濾波算法對比
圖像降噪是通過算法去除照片中的噪聲點以提升畫質的技術,opencv提供了多種方法。1. 均值濾波速度快但模糊細節,適用于簡單場景;2. 高斯濾波保留細節較好,適合高斯噪聲;3. 中值濾波對椒鹽噪...
如何優化C++中的哈希表性能 自定義哈希函數與負載因子調整
在c++++中優化哈希表性能需關注自定義哈希函數與負載因子調整。1. 默認哈希函數對自定義或復雜類型可能效率低,應采用位運算或素數乘法組合字段以減少沖突;2. 負載因子影響沖突率與內存占用,...
詳解Java類數據共享技術如何加速JVM啟動過程
cds/appcds的核心原理是將jvm啟動時所需的類預先處理并存儲為共享文件,后續啟動時直接加載以節省時間。其通過減少類加載、解析和驗證過程顯著提升啟動速度,尤其適用于微服務等快速啟動場景。...
js如何實現表單數據驗證 前端表單驗證的5種實現技巧!
前端表單驗證的五種實現技巧包括:1.使用html5內置驗證屬性;2.使用javascript原生驗證;3.使用第三方驗證庫;4.實時驗證;5.結合后端驗證。這些方法確保用戶輸入的數據符合預期,防止臟數據進...
sql的基本操作指令 sql基礎操作指令大全
sql的基本操作指令包括:1.插入數據(insert into),2.查詢數據(select),3.更新數據(update),4.刪除數據(delete),5.創建表(create table),6.修改表結構(alter table),7.刪除表...
如何通過Java運行時注解動態生成OpenAPI接口文檔的技術細節
通過java運行時注解動態生成openapi接口文檔的核心在于利用反射機制解析帶有元數據的注解并構建符合規范的文檔。1. 定義自定義運行時注解如@apiendpoint、@apiparam和@apiresponse以承載路徑、...
如何用JavaScript動態改變網頁主題顏色?
要實現動態改變網頁主題顏色,核心方法是使用css變量配合javascript操作變量值。1.首先在css的:root中定義顏色變量如--primary-color、--background-color等;2.html中創建按鈕作為切換觸發器并...
Linux如何限制用戶并發登錄數 pam_limits配置方法
要限制linux用戶并發登錄數,需修改/etc/security/limits.conf文件并確保pam配置啟用limits模塊。1. 在limits.conf中添加“testuser hard maxlogins 1”以限制用戶最大登錄次數為1;2. 檢查/etc...
使用Java靜態代碼分析工具SpotBugs避免空指針隱患
spotbugs通過靜態分析可有效避免java中的空指針異常(npe)。1. 集成方式簡單,maven項目只需在pom.xml中添加spotbugs插件并運行mvn spotbugs:check;gradle及主流ide如intellij idea和eclipse...
js中多個條件需要并行判斷怎么寫
在javascript中,處理多個獨立條件并行判斷的高效方法包括使用promise.all或promise.allsettled進行異步判斷,使用array.every或array.some進行同步判斷,以及通過if...else if...else結構實現...